Recipe: Stuffed Heart 🦌

Description: If you’re looking for a unique and flavorful way to enjoy venison, this stuffed heart recipe is a must-try! Despite its unconventional nature, this dish resembles a classic roast and is perfect for those who aren’t squeamish about using organ meats. Just be cautious not to inadvertently use cooking twine treated with linseed oil, as it can ruin the meal.

  • Cook Time: 2 hours
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 2 hours 15 minutes
  • Servings: 4

Ingredients:

Quantity Ingredient
1 Bacon
4 Celery Stalks
2 Onions
1/2 Egg
1/2 tsp Salt
1/2 tsp Pepper
1 tsp Thyme
1 tsp Sage
1 Bay Leaf
1/4 cup Bread Crumbs
1/2 cup Beef Broth
1/4 – 1/2 Cooking String

Nutritional Information (per serving):

  • Calories: 196.4
  • Fat: 12.4g
    • Saturated Fat: 4g
  • Cholesterol: 68.5mg
  • Sodium: 804.3mg
  • Carbohydrates: 14.2g
    • Fiber: 1.1g
    • Sugar: 2.2g
  • Protein: 6.7g

Instructions:

  1. Prepare the Heart:

    • Begin by washing the heart thoroughly and trimming any excess fat.
    • Sprinkle the inside of the heart with salt and pepper to season it.
  2. Prepare the Stuffing:

    • In a skillet, fry the bacon until it’s almost crispy.
    • Add in the bread crumbs, chopped celery, diced onions, beaten egg, 1/2 tsp of salt, thyme, sage, and 1/2 tsp of pepper. Mix well until combined.
  3. Stuff the Heart:

    • Carefully fill the cavity of the heart with the prepared stuffing mixture.
    • Secure the opening of the heart either by tying it with cooking string or by using skewers to hold it closed.
  4. Preheat the Oven:

    •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C).
  5. Roasting:

    • Place the stuffed heart in a small roasting pan.
    • Pour the beef broth over the heart and add the bay leaf to the pan.
    • Cover the roasting pan with a lid or aluminum foil.
  6. Baking:

    • Bake the stuffed heart in the preheated oven for approximately 2 1/2 hours, or until the meat is tender and cooked through.
  7. Optional Slow Cooker Method:

    • Alternatively, you can prepare this dish in a crockpot. Cook on low for 9 hours.
  8. Serve and Enjoy:

    • Once cooked, carefully remove the stuffed heart from the oven or slow cooker.
    • Slice it into portions and serve hot, accompanied by your favorite side dishes.
